Senior Product Manager - Restaurant Technology
Insight Global
Job Description
We are seeking a strategic and empathetic Senior Product Manager to lead the vision and roadmap for our restaurant technology portfolio. This role is ideal for someone who thrives at the intersection of product strategy, stakeholder engagement, and operational excellence.
Key Responsibilities
Strategic Leadership: Shape and evolve the vision for restaurant technology, including back-office systems, POS, kiosks, inventory, scheduling, recruiting, onboarding, and kitchen display systems.
Roadmap Development: Build and maintain a product roadmap that aligns with business goals and operational realities.
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including Operations, to gather input, gain buy-in, and communicate the “why” behind product decisions.
Operational Empathy: Understand café operations deeply—how new technologies are implemented, piloted, and trained across teams.
Technology Evaluation: Assess and improve back-of-house systems, with a strong focus on POS and labor/inventory management.
Product Ownership: Drive product outcomes using tools like Synergy Suite, CrunchTime, Rest365, and ParPOS. Experience with Micros, Symphony, or Toast is a plus.
Influence Without Authority: Work closely with engineering and a dedicated Business Analyst to define user stories and ensure delivery of the right solutions.
Team Collaboration: Partner with 4–5 other Product Managers in a matrixed environment to align priorities and share insights.
Salary Expectations - $140-160K, negotiated based on experience

Skills and Requirements
Minimum 5 years of experience in product management
Experience within restaurant technology - proven track with start to finish product implementation
Proven ability to lead without direct reports, influencing engineering and cross-functional teams.
Strong communication and presentation skills, with the ability to articulate business problems and opportunities clearly.
Experience in strategic planning and execution, with a bias toward action and ownership.
Familiarity with restaurant operations and technology implementation processes.
